AI in Modern Psychology is a landmark interdisciplinary text exploring the transformative impact of artificial intelligence on the scientific study of human cognition, emotion, and society. Bridging foundational psychological theory with the cutting edge of the Quantum Era, this volume offers a systematic analysis of how machine learning, computational modeling, and intelligent systems are redefining research and clinical practice.
Core Themes & Innovations
This comprehensive volume spans historical perspectives, experimental methodologies, and the future of mental health technology. It illuminates how modern AI tools—from Deep Neural Networks (DNNs) and Large Language Models (LLMs) to real-time sensing and therapeutic agents—are fundamentally altering the questions psychologists ask and the theories they construct.

In The Complete & Absolute: Family Enterprise Handbook, Don D.M. Tadaya offers more than a guide to wealth management—he offers a meditation on permanence. Drawing from a lifetime at the intersection of data, governance, and legacy design, Tadaya translates the architecture of intelligent systems into the language of family, stewardship, and purpose.
This book traces the evolution of the modern family office—from structure to spirit. It unveils the quiet intelligence behind dynasties that endure, exploring how financial discipline, institutional governance, and philosophical clarity converge to create enterprises that do more than survive—they adapt, educate, and enlighten across generations.
At its heart, Tadaya’s work redefines prosperity as a living continuum. Through models of perpetual capital, philanthropic intelligence, and multi-generational governance, he challenges readers to view wealth not as possession, but as responsibility—an inheritance of wisdom rather than material.
The Family Enterprise Handbook is written with humility and reverence for time. It invites its readers to build deliberately, to lead with insight, and to craft legacies that speak softly yet endure beyond the reach of memory.
